Samsung ML-1867 Details:
The Samsung ML-1867 is a monochrome laser printer that offers print speeds of up to 18 pages per minute. It has a maximum resolution of 1200 x 1200 dpi and comes with a USB 2.0 interface. The printer also features a manual duplex printing mode.
The printer has a compact and stylish design that makes it ideal for use in small offices and home offices. It measures 378 x 251 x 202 mm and weighs 5.2 kg. The printer has a standard paper capacity of 150 sheets.
